Ww1 army tunic dated 1913 I think. The tunic has badges to the army ordnance Corp and 2 blue stripes on the lower right arm indicating 2 years foreign service.

The tunic does have one or two small moth holes in it but these are minor in my opinion but look at the photos to decide yourself. The cap is a soft cap and has the markings inside 12 W /l\ D p. Followed by the date 1913 I think. In the jacket pocket was a leather strap some string a cigarette in a packet and an embroidered postcard.

There is also a photograph of Reginald Kelsey in the uniform. He served as an arp warden in ww2 at saddleworth Isold his arp identification last week... If only I had kept it!

I've just come across a postcard from reg to a miss cooper wife to be? , dated 5 September 1917 posted from Dover. Its states he is draft attached 104 (could be 106) coy a.

It's hard to read but he says. He shall be home on Friday and to thank her for something she sent. The postcard will be included in the lot.
